Which is a mild dehydration symptom?

Explanation:
Fatigue is a hallmark of mild dehydration because even a small drop in fluid volume reduces blood flow and the body's ability to transport oxygen and nutrients to cells, which drains energy and leaves you feeling tired during activity. The other signs can occur with dehydration but are less specific to its mild form: a dry mouth is a localized symptom that can arise from other factors, while headache and lightheadedness tend to appear when fluid loss is more substantial and brain perfusion is more affected.
